Bringing Fission to Fashion with Rickey Ruff
from Fissionary · host NEI
The fashion industry is responsible for 1.7 billion tons of carbon emissions annually. Rickey Ruff wants to fix that, but it is going to take a lot of work. With his background in the fashion industry, working for Ralph Lauren and Adidas, he started Global Nuclear Concepts (GNC) as a solution to decarbonizing the industry. The goal?
